Monitoring and analysis of bedload transport at the TIWAG measuring stations (Sölden-Schmiedhofbrücke on the Ötztaler Ache, Gries-Mühlau on the Fischbach and Mutterbergalm on the Ruetz)
Abstract
The planned GET_IWA project is a research co-operation between BOKU and TIWAG, in which the extensive experience of both project partners in the field of sediment monitoring will be incorporated. Our aim is to take the monitoring of sediment transport in rivers to the next level in order to enable effective measures in river engineering and flood protection. The focus is on the collection of comprehensive data describing the sediment balance in order to better understand the effects on river morphology and ecological status. Sediment transport is continuously recorded using geophone systems and suspended sediment sensors. The project includes the maintenance and renewal of measuring stations as well as the comprehensive analysis and evaluation of the collected data. The aim of this work is to gain a comprehensive understanding of sediment dynamics and, on this basis, to develop measures to optimise sediment transport! This should improve long-term flood protection and maintain the ecological health of watercourses.
